首页 > 系统相关 >端口、进程和socket

端口、进程和socket

时间:2022-08-29 15:22:16浏览次数:51  
标签:socket 端口 pid 网络 标识 进程

端口:

端口是tcp/ip五层模型中的概念,用来唯一标识一个应用程序。

socket:插座

是网络进程通信中的概念,用来唯一标识一个网络进程。

因为pid或者其他只能唯一标识本地的进程,如果使用pid来标识网络进程,就容易出现冲突。

socket的引入是为了解决不同计算机间进程间通信的问题。,对TCP/IP协议进行了抽象和实现,并为应用层提供接口

标签:socket,端口,pid,网络,标识,进程
From: https://www.cnblogs.com/heyongshen/p/16636060.html

相关文章

  • EdgeX使用问题日志:端口被占用
    问题:本来以为可以只使用C语言就可以完成EdgeXFoundry的开发,最终发现go语言是绕不过去的坎,于是从头开始,把go语言相关的教程做一遍,但是在安装了ZeroMq和VsCode之后,Edge的部......
  • 使用websocket实现协同编辑
    ​1、协同编辑的意思是什么?其实,协同编辑无非就是字面意思,多人同时编辑,并且能够同步看到对方问保存的数据,典型的例子可以参考石墨文档,腾讯文档。2、技术解决核心技术就......
  • linux 查看进程运行时间
    参考文档:https://cloud.tencent.com/developer/article/2015386$ps-p8299-oetimeELAPSED04:05:37etimes关键字查看经过的时间(以秒为单位)$ps-p8299-oe......
  • C语言学习进程(翁恺)
    1.0——C的基本结构及语句1.1——循环(loop)1.2——多路分支switch-case1.3——break&continue1.4——practice1  C的框架#include<stdio.h>intmain()......
  • 尝试理解Linux容器进程与宿主机共享内核到底是什么意思?
    背景近期接触容器技术时,经常看到各类比较容器与虚拟机区别的文章中会提到:容器是共享宿主机的内核,而虚拟机则是拥有自己独立的内核,所以不可能在Linux上用容器运行windows,但......
  • socket编程
    #bioimportjava.io.IOException;importjava.net.ServerSocket;importjava.net.Socket;publicclassSocketServer{publicstaticvoidmain(String[]args)th......
  • python中的多线程与多进程
    线程概念:线程也叫轻量级进程,是操作系统能够进行运算调度的最小单位,它被包涵在进程之中,是进程中的实际运作单位。线程自己不拥有系统资源,只拥有一点儿在运行中必不可少的......
  • 检查一个容器的进程绑核情况
    目录获取容器id获取容器id#!/usr/bin/envbashnow=$(date+%s)dockerids=$(dockerps|grepxx-pod|grepyy-container|awk'{print$1}')foritemin${dock......
  • iptables 控制docker端口开放范围
    对于类似dockerrun-d-p80:80shaowenchen/demo-whoami运行的服务,需要在DOCKER-USER链中添加规则。Docker会将iptables规则添加到DOCKER链中,如果需要在Docke......
  • 进程、线程补充与协程相关介绍
    补充点1.死锁当你知道锁的使用抢锁必须要释放锁,其实你在操作锁的时候也极其容易产生死锁现象(整个程序卡死阻塞)fromthreadingimportThread,Lockimporttimemu......